Abstract
Five Staphylococcus saprophyticus strains were isolated from the fermented milk product nono in Nigeria and were sequenced using an Illumina MiSeq platform. The genome sizes ranged from 2.53 to 2.60 Mbp, while the GC contents ranged from 32.99 to 33.07 mol%. The genomes possessed 2,505 to 2,687 protein-coding sequences.
